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by yankee,
29. Apr 2005
hey, das ist es!
thx, da muss man ja mal drauf kommen :-)
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by yankee,
29. Apr 2005
die for-Schleife wird ausgeführt (ich hatte mal zum debuggen showmessages drin, die mir den string vor dem '=' und danach angezeigt haben. Das klappt so weit. Die ganze CodeCompletion funktioniert grundsätzlich, nur die darstellung ist verkorkst. Also das ist so, wie wenn das \column{} da nicht stehen würde.
Plätzlicher Einfall: Gibt es vielelicht in den Oprions irgendwas, was ich dafür...
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by yankee,
29. Apr 2005
Mache ich ja. Mal der ganze Code:
procedure TMainForm.readAutoCompletion(const lang: string);
var ini: TIniFile;
SG: TStrings;
i,thepos:integer;
begin
ini :=TIniFile.Create(extractFileDir(Paramstr(0)) + '\data\CodeCompletion.ini');
if ini.SectionExists(lang) then
begin
SG :=TStringList.Create;
Forum: GUI-Design mit VCL / FireMonkey / Common Controls
Delphi
by yankee,
29. Apr 2005
Ich habe mal ein bißchen im qt von bigg's CodePad gestöbert, wo es ja diese Spaltenaufteilung funktionierender Weise gibt. So habe ich das umgesetzt:
SynCompletionProposal1.ItemList.Add('\style{+B}'+lang+'\style{-B}\column{}'+copy(SG.Strings, 0, thepos-1));
nur leider sind da keine Spalten zu sehen. Der Text folgt dicht an dicht. Was mache ich da falsch?
Mfg, sakura